(Amended by: Stats. Novem- ber 1988.) Section 1203. Gifts and Trusts. The Council shall have the power to accept gifts and trusts in be- half of the City and to control, manage, dispose of and otherwise administer the same in accordance with their terms. (Amended by: Stats. November 1988.) Section 1204. Title to Property. All real property acquired by the City shall be held in the name of "The City of Oakland." (Amended by: Stats. No- vember 1988.) Section 1205. Public Notice. Except as otherwise provided in this Charter or by general law, the Coun- cil shall, by ordinance applying to all agencies of the City, designate the time and conditions under which adequate public notice should be given, through pub- lication or otherwise, ofthe pending consideration of ordinances, invitations to bid, and awards of con- tracts or leases, notices of intention to grant fran- chise, election proceedings and other matters requir- ing public notice in accordance with this Charter, any ordinance enacted pursuant thereto or general state law. Publication, if required, shall be in an official newspaper designated annually by the Council, which shall be a newspaper printed and published in the City of Oakland and which shall have a daily cir- culation within the City of at least 25,000. (Amended by: Stats. November 1988.) Section 1206. Oath of Office. Every officer ofthe City, before entering upon his duties, shall take the following oath and file the same with the City Clerk: "I solemnly swear or affirm that I will support the constitution of the United States, the constitution of the State of California, and the Charter ofthe City of Oakland, and will truly and to the best ofmy abilities perform the duties of the office of _ (Amended by: Stats. November 1988.) Section 1207. Oaths and Subpoenas. Every offi- cer and every member of any Board provided for in this Charter shall, in alJ matters relevant to his office, have the power to administer oaths and affirmations and to issue subpoenas to compel the production of books, papers and documents and to take testimony on any matter pending before him. Ifany person sub- poenaed fails or refuses to appear or to produce re- quired documents or to testify, said officer or the ma- jority of the members of the board or commission may find him in contempt, and shall have power to take the proceed'ings in that behalf provided by the general law of the State. (Amended by: Stats. No- vember 1988.) Section 1208. Violation. The violation of any provision of the Charter shall be deemed a misde- meanor and be punishable upon conviction in the manner provided by State Law, unless otherwise ex- pressly provided for in this Charter.
